In recent days, a surge in Instagram password reset emails has left many users questioning the legitimacy of these messages. As of January 10, 2026, numerous reports have surfaced regarding unexpected password reset notifications flooding inboxes. These emails, often appearing to originate from [email protected], have caused confusion and concern among users who did not initiate a password reset. The unwarranted Instagram password reset emails have sparked speculation about a potential mass glitch or data breach within the Instagram system. While Instagram has not officially confirmed the cause, the widespread nature of these emails suggests a system-level issue rather than isolated incidents. Users have taken to forums and social media to share their experiences, highlighting the broad scope of this problem. It’s crucial to recognize that these emails could be legitimate attempts by Instagram to enhance security or, conversely, part of a concerted cyberattack targeting unsuspecting users.

To navigate this situation, users must first recognize the legitimacy of these emails. The Metaverse emphasizes that legitimate password reset emails from Instagram will always come from an official sender address, such as [email protected]. These emails typically contain a link to reset your password, which should direct you to a secure Instagram page. However, it is essential to verify the authenticity of such links before clicking. If the email seems suspicious or contains unusual formatting, it is advisable to ignore it and reset your password directly from the Instagram app or the official Instagram website.

For those unsure about the legitimacy of a received Instagram password reset email, users can check the sender’s email address and the content of the email carefully. Legitimate emails from Instagram will include specific details that are unique to your account, such as your username or recent login activity. If any discrepancies are noticed, it is crucial to avoid interacting with the email and promptly report it to Instagram’s support team.
